Are you worried about your online presence? Do you want to delete yourself from search results and reclaim some privacy? Well, you're not alone. Many people are demanding ways to limit their digital footprint. The good news is that there are methods you can implement to go more hidden online.
First, let's explore the basics of search engine results pages (SERPs). When you query something online, search engines like Google scan billions of web pages to provide the most relevant results. Your personal information, including your name, address, and social media profiles, can appear in these results if it's publicly viewable.
Here are some actions you can follow to minimize your online presence:
* Examine Your Online Accounts: Begin by identifying all the accounts you have registered. This includes social media profiles, email addresses, online forums, and any other platforms where you post.
* Strengthen Your Privacy Settings: Once you know your accounts, change the privacy settings to restrict who can view your information.
* Delete Unnecessary Accounts: If there are accounts you no longer require, close them. This will help to decrease the amount of personal data that is publicly available.
By following these guidelines, you can make steps to reduce your online presence and secure a greater sense of privacy. Remember, it's an ongoing process, so keep learning about the latest privacy strategies.
